Rupee jumps 38 paise to close at 84.58 against US dollar

April 30, 2025
Finance

Mumbai, Apr 30 (PTI) The rupee surged 38 paise to 84.58 (provisional) against the US dollar on Wednesday as trade-deal hopes and foreign fund inflows boosted investor sentiments. US President Donald Trump’s statement that tariff talks with India are in a positive direction enthused investors, forex dealers said. However, geopolitical tensions between India and Pakistan and a muted sentiment in domestic equities weighed on investor sentiments. At the interbank foreign exchange, the domestic unit opened at 85.15 and moved between the intra-day high of 84.47 and the low of 85.15 against the greenback. The unit ended the session at 84.58

Gold futures fall Rs 455 to Rs 95,137/10 g

April 30, 2025
Finance

New Delhi, Apr 30 (PTI) Gold prices on Wednesday declined Rs 455 to Rs 95,137 per 10 grams in futures trade amid muted spot demand. On the Multi Commodity Exchange, gold contracts for June delivery traded lower by Rs 455 or 0.48 per cent to Rs 95,137 per 10 grams in a business turnover of 16,942 lots. Analysts attributed the fall in gold prices to weak global cues. In the international markets, gold futures fell 0.28 per cent to USD 3,308.04 per ounce in New York.

Youths, older adults in India ‘flourishing’ more than those middle-aged: Global study

April 30, 2025
Finance

New Delhi, Apr 30 (PTI) In India, youths and older adults are flourishing more those middle-aged, a study of over 2 lakh people across 22 countries has suggested. The ‘Global Flourishing Study’, conducted by researchers from institutes, including the US Harvard University and University of Bremen, Germany, is envisaged to understand factors that govern the well-being of an individual and a community. Flourishing was defined as a state in which all aspects of a person’s life are good. Supreme Court says digital access intrinsic to right to life, directs changes in KYC guidelines for disabled

April 30, 2025
General

New Delhi, Apr 30 (PTI) The Supreme Court on Wednesday directed changes in digital know your customer (KYC) guidelines for persons with disability and acid attack survivors, saying the right to digital access is an intrinsic component of the right to life under Article 21 of the Constitution. A bench of Justices JB Pardiwala and R Mahadevan said the changes in digital KYC guidelines for people with disability, including blindness, and acid attack survivors are necessary as they are unable to complete the KYC process and avail facilities like opening bank accounts and take benefit of welfare schemes.
